Le Lun 1 décembre 2008 12:45, Matthew Garrett a écrit :
> USB devices output standardised keycodes, so if these are incorrect it
> implies that the evdev map in xkb is wrong.
Unfortunately that's not always 100% the case, and the kernel HID
driver maintains a quirk table for non conformant hardware.
The ultimate fix is thus to declare this model's quirks kernel-side,
by posting the usb id and needed changes on
http://vger.kernel.org/vger-lists.html#linux-input
